外源性硫化氢对哮喘大鼠细胞因子及肺Muc5ac表达的影响  被引量:2

Effect of Exogenous Hydrogen Sulfide on Expression of Lung Muc5ac and Cytokines in Ovalbumin-Induced Asthma Rats

摘  要:目的观察卵清蛋白(OVA)诱导建立的急性支气管哮喘大鼠模型,采用外源性硫氢化钠(NaHS)处理后Th1/Th2细胞因子及肺部黏蛋白基因Muc5ac的表达情况,探讨气体信号分子硫化氢(H2S)在哮喘发病中的作用。方法26只健康SD大鼠按照随机数字表法分为正常对照组(A组)、哮喘组(B组)和NaHS干预组(C组),每组分别为8只、9只、9只。激发24h后解剖大鼠,取腹腔静脉血检测其IL-4及IFN水平。取肺组织观察大鼠支气管周围的炎性细胞浸润程度并进行评分;采用免疫组织化学染色法测定大鼠肺中Muc5ac的表达情况。结果光镜下哮喘大鼠支气管周围炎性细胞浸润程度评分(采用中位数表示)A组1分,B组4分,C组2分,3组间比较差异有统计学意义(H=13.75P<0.05)。A、B、C组血浆IL-4水平分别为(99.25±31.60)、(185.40±139.30)和(262.00±27.10)pg/L,3组间比较差异有统计学意义(F=7.706P<0.05)。A、B、C组IFN-γ水平分别为(177.2±73.0)、(91.8±32.3)和(120.7±31.5)pg/L,3组间比较差异有统计学意义(F=6.731P<0.05)。A、B、C组肺Muc5ac蛋白水平(用阳性面积表示)分别为(501.75±270.58)、(1330.22±662.87)和(715.88±282.49)μm2,3组间比较差异有统计学意义(F=11.82P<0.01)。结论哮喘大鼠黏蛋白基因Muc5ac表达增加,外源性H2S可减轻哮喘呼吸道炎性反应,对哮喘急性发作起保护作用。Objective To explore the effect of gaseous signal molecule hydrogen sulfide ( H2S) on the expression of lung Muc5ac and Th1/Th2 eytokines in ovalbumin(OVA) - induced asthma rats and explore the effect of H2S on asthma. Methods Twenty - six healthy SD rats were randomly divided into 3 groups : control group ( Group A, n = 8), asthma group ( Group B,OVA induced, n = 9) and NariS group ( Group C, OVA induced rats treated with NariS, n = 9 ). Twenty - four hours after treatment, rats were anatomized to measure serum interleukin (IL) -4, interferon - γ and the levels of infiltration into inflammatory cells around bronchus were observed, which were scored with the optical microscope. The expression of lung Muc5ac was determined by immunohistochemical staining. Results The score of the levels of infiltration into inflammatory cells around bronchus expressed by median was 1 seore in group A, 4 score in group B and 2 score in group C. There were dramatically statistics significance among the 3 groups (H = 13.75 P 〈 0.05 ). The level of serum IL - 4 was (99.25 ± 31.60) , ( 185. 40 ± 139.30) and (262.00 ± 27. 10) pg/L, respectively in group A, B and C, there were dramatically statistical significance among the 3 groups(F=7.706 P〈0.05).The level of serum IFN -γ was (177.2±73.0),(91.8±32.3) and (120.7±31.5) pg/L,reseparately in group A, B and C, there were dramatically statistical significance among the 3 groups ( F = 6. 731 P 〈 0.05 ). The expression of lung Mue5ac, expressed with positive areas, were (501.75 ±270.58) ,(1 330.22 ±662.87) and (715.88 ±282.49) μm^2 ,respectively in group A, B and C,there were dramatically statistical significance among the 3 groups (F = 11.82 P 〈 0.01 ). Conclusions The expressions of lung Muc5ac increase in OVA -induced asthma rats. Exogenous H2S may play an important role in alleviate airway inflammation and protection from asthma acute break out.
